Product Line

Motorcycle Engine Crankshafts
DIOAF18

DIOAF18

Product Description
Description:
DIO AF18/25 CRANKSHAFT
View More Details
Loading...
  • SHENG-E MOTOR PARTS FACEBOOK
  • TAIWAN INTERNATIONAL MOTORCYCLE INDUSTRY SHOW